Another great Soldier and Fallen Hero has been released from duty, passed from our ranks on August 10, 2026 and has moved on to his heavenly home. Retired Sergeant First Class Willie Jobe West, age 90, Charleston, MS, who served in Co B, 223rd Engineer Battalion has departed and gone to a better place with our Lord and Savior.

Obituary, Visitation, and Service Details:
Willie Jobe West, 90, passed away at the VA Nursing Home in Oxford on Monday, August 10, 2026.
The passing of Willie Jobe West of Calhoun City, Mississippi occurred on August 10, 2026. Willie, born on September 24, 1935, shared life with family, friends, and community. Visitation will be held on Saturday, August 15th 2026 from 11:00 AM to 1:00 PM at the Pryor Funeral Home (109 S Monroe St, Calhoun City, MS 38916). A funeral service will be held on Saturday, August 15th 2026 at 1:00 PM at the same location.
